A Head-Turning Redesign: Honda City 2025 New Model

The 2025 Honda City is all about style. Picture this: a sleek, modern sedan with sharp lines and a bold front grille that screams confidence. The redesigned LED headlights are slimmer and smarter, adjusting automatically for better visibility at night. The rear gets a glow-up too, with wide LED taillights that stretch across the back, giving it a premium vibe. New 17-inch alloy wheels and six fresh metallic color options, like Desert Bronze and Midnight Blue, let you customize it to match your personality. A Comfy and Tech-Packed Interior

Step inside, and the 2025 Honda City feels like a cozy, high-tech haven. The cabin is spacious, with soft, high-quality upholstery that makes long drives a breeze. The dashboard is where the magic happens—a 9-inch touchscreen infotainment system takes center stage, supporting wireless Android Auto and Apple CarPlay. You’ve also got a slick digital instrument cluster that shows all your driving info at a glance. Plus, there’s dual-zone climate control, a wireless charging pad, and even a 360-degree parking camera to make city parking less stressful. What’s Under the Hood?

The 2025 Honda City keeps things reliable but adds a little extra pep. It sticks with the trusty 1.5-liter i-VTEC engine, pumping out 126 horsepower, but there’s a new hybrid option that boosts fuel efficiency to an impressive 23 km/L. Whether you pick the standard petrol (with a 6-speed manual or CVT automatic) or the hybrid, you’re getting a smooth ride that’s perfect for zipping through traffic or cruising on highways. The suspension’s been tweaked for better handling, so it feels more planted, whether you’re dodging potholes or taking sharp turns.

SpecificationDetails
Engine1.5L i-VTEC or 1.5L Hybrid
Horsepower126 hp (petrol), 148 Nm torque (hybrid)
Fuel Efficiency18 km/L (petrol), 23 km/L (hybrid)
Transmission6-speed manual or CVT automatic
Infotainment9-inch touchscreen, Android Auto, Apple CarPlay
Safety FeaturesABS, EBD, lane-keeping assist, collision mitigation

Safety That’s Got Your Back

Honda’s not messing around when it comes to safety. The 2025 City comes loaded with features to keep you and your passengers secure. Think multiple airbags, ABS with EBD, and advanced driver-assist systems like lane-keeping assist and collision mitigation braking. These aren’t just fancy terms—they help you stay in your lane and avoid accidents before they happen. When Can You Drive It?

Here’s the part you’ve been waiting for: the release date! Honda’s rolling out the 2025 City in phases. Production kicked off in Q3 2024, and it’s hitting UAE showrooms by February 2025. Gulf countries will see it in March, South Asia in April, and Southeast Asia by May 2025. Want to be first in line? Pre-orders start in October 2024 at dealerships, November on Honda’s website, and December via their mobile app. Pricing hasn’t been fully revealed, but expect it to stay competitive in the compact sedan market, with all these upgrades making it a steal.
